Episode Summary

In this episode, Austin chats with Nabil Manji of Worldpay, one of the largest payment processing companies in the world. In a recent collaboration with Worldpay, Visa expanded its USDC settlement to the Solana blockchain. Austin and Nabil chat about the current landscape of card payments and what the integration of blockchain unlocks for large financial institutions. Why complicate the legacy fiat payment system if it seems to work so well? Drawing on the firsthand experience at Worldpay, Nabil discusses the due diligence behind adopting USDC, the way USDC rails work for merchants, the internal process of adopting blockchain at a large company, and more.
